quick pricing question
I just took delivery of my 71T targa from florida. It needs the carbs syncronized and tuned for my elevation and climate. What would one expect to pay for this service? (zeinith carbs)

Labor rates are 80-100 per hour. I would think
not more than 3 hours to sync and tune the carbs at a shop familiar working on older models. However sometimes if the carbs can not be adjusted it may require additional time and tweaking. Jet cleaning , Valve and timing adjustment. linkage adjustment spark plug replacement. All things that comtribute to good carbuerator performance. |
